SERVES 4
INGREDIENTS
- 2 cups apple cider
- 2 cups plain unsweetened oat milk
- 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1/2 teaspoon plus 1/8 teaspoon ground cinnamon, divided
- 2 cups rolled oats
- 1 cup shredded peeled apple, such as Fuji (about 2 apples)
- 1/4 cup pure maple syrup
- 1 cup small dice unpeeled apple, such as Fuji
INSTRUCTIONS
- Add the cider, oat milk, salt, and 1/2 teaspoon of the cinnamon to a medium saucepan.
- Stir the ingredients and bring to a boil over medium-high heat.
- Stir in the oats and shredded apple, and cook uncovered over medium heat until thickened, about 2 minutes, stirring frequently.
- Stir in the maple syrup.
- Cover the pan and let sit off of the heat until thickened and the oats and apple are cooked through, about 5 minutes.
- Stir again.
- Ladle the oatmeal into 4 small bowls.
- Sprinkle the diced apple and remaining 1/8 teaspoon cinnamon over the top.
